Comprehending Air Compressors
An air compressor is a device that converts power into possible energy kept in pressurized air. With various types offered, consisting of reciprocating, rotary screw, and scroll compressors, it is crucial to understand what each type uses to make the right choice.

To ensure you make a sensible financial investment, consider the list below factors before buying an air compressor:
Purpose and Application:
Identify the primary jobs you'll be using the air compressor for. For instance, heavy-duty tasks, like sandblasting and heavy devices operation, necessitate a higher CFM (Cubic Feet per Minute) output than painting or brad nailing.
Tank Size:
Tank size identifies how much air the compressor can store. Bigger tanks provide more stored energy however increase the total weight and footprint of the machine.
PSI and CFM Requirements:
PSI (Pounds per Square Inch) describes the pressure the compressor can provide, while CFM suggests the air flow amount. Ensure the compressor you select satisfies or surpasses the requirements of your tools.
Oil vs. Oil-Free Compressors:
Oil-lubricated compressors tend to be quieter and more resilient however require regular maintenance. Oil-free compressors are ideal for low maintenance, tidiness, and portability.
Power Source:
Consider whether you prefer an electric compressor or a gas-powered one, particularly if mobility or availability to power sources is important.
Sound Level:
Noise can be a significant element in domestic settings. A well-kept air compressor can last various years. Follow these maintenance suggestions:
Regularly Check Oil Levels (if suitable):
Ensure oil levels are appropriate and replace oil according to the maker's recommendations.
Drain the Tank:
Moisture can develop in the tank, leading to rust. Drain pipes the tank after each use or as required.
Tidy or Replace Air Filters:
Clean filters can enhance effectiveness and prolong maker life.
Examine Hoses and Connections:
Look for any leaks in hose pipes or connections and change harmed elements right away.

Answer: Portable air compressors are light-weight and simple to move, developed for jobs that require movement. Fixed air compressors are bigger, typically linked to a fixed office, and can deliver more power.
2. How do I identify the right size of an air compressor for my needs?

3. Is it worth investing in an oil-lubricated compressor?
Response: If your projects require high efficiency and durability, an oil-lubricated compressor might be worth the investment regardless of requiring more maintenance.
4. Can I run several tools simultaneously with an air compressor?
Answer: Yes, however make sure that the combined CFM requirements of the tools do not exceed the compressor's output.
5. How frequently should I carry out maintenance on my air compressor?
Response: Routine maintenance ought to take place monthly, while extensive assessments might be arranged quarterly or biannually, depending on use frequency.
